I’m finally getting the rest of this entry written up! I just had to use my Daisy D paper again! I’ve been absolutley loving it and you will be seeing it a lot in the next week or two with some designs I been working on. :) I sponged the edges of it with Chocolate Chip ink. I noticed that the polka dots were a perfect size to stamp the little funky design from the Shore Thoughts stamp set into. So fun! After stamping and gluing, I just had to add a little stitching. I always love its subtle look and it is always a perfect touch with a simple layout! I also decided it would work really well if I stamped some starfish in Bordering Blue down the side of my striped patterned paper.

Quick Tip: When stamping on patterned paper…try it out on a scrap first. Some inks work better than others and you’ll want to see how it looks before you commit to stamping on your actual design.

For the main image, I stamped the shell onto a small scrap of white Bazzil Basics cardstock I had leftover from another project. I love the added texture. I’m predicting that the new textured Stampin Up cardstock will be a huge hit. I haven’t ordered any yet but hope to next month. After sponging the edges and matting in Buckaroo Blue, I added a larger mat of whisper white cardstock and then distressed the edges with my distressing tool. I love beach-style cards with distressing! To further add texture, I set two little pewter eyelets into my image pane and then tied them with linen thread. Supply List:

Cardstock: Kraft, whisper white, Buckaroo Blue - Stampin Up

Patterned Paper: Daisy D’s

Stamps: Shore Thoughts - Lizzie Anne Designs

Ink: Black Palette Noir - Stewart Superior, Bordering Blue, Chocolate Chip - Stampin Up

Other: sewing machine, eyelets - Making Memories, Crop-a-dile - We R Memory Keepers, linen thread - Stampin Up, Edge Distresser - Heidi Swapp
